Financial Constraints
The high cost of textbooks presents a significant barrier for many students, particularly those from low-income backgrounds. The expense of purchasing required materials like “Health: The Basics 14th Edition” can strain already limited budgets, forcing students to choose between educational resources and other essential needs. For instance, a student working a minimum wage job to support their family may find the cost of a textbook prohibitive, leading them to search for a free PDF download. This underscores the economic dimension of accessibility challenges.
-
Technological Limitations
Access to reliable internet connectivity and suitable devices is essential for accessing digital learning materials. Students from rural areas or disadvantaged communities may lack the necessary technological infrastructure to download and utilize large PDF files, even if they were legitimately available for free. Furthermore, older or less capable devices may struggle to render complex PDFs, creating a frustrating and inaccessible learning experience. An example includes a student relying on a shared public computer with slow internet to download the textbook, facing significant delays and potential data usage charges.
-
Disabilities and Impairments
Students with disabilities, such as visual impairments or learning disabilities, may face significant challenges in accessing standard textbooks. While legally obtained digital copies may offer features like text-to-speech or adjustable font sizes, unauthorized PDF downloads often lack these accessibility features. This creates an inequitable learning environment, where students with disabilities are further disadvantaged. A student with dyslexia, for example, may find an unauthorized PDF difficult to read due to the lack of formatting options and text reflow capabilities.

Question 2: What are the risks associated with downloading a free PDF of “Health: The Basics 14th Edition” from unofficial sources?
Downloading textbooks from unofficial sources carries significant risks. These include exposure to malware and viruses, which can compromise the security of computing devices. Furthermore, the quality and accuracy of unofficial PDFs may be compromised, potentially leading to misinformation or incomplete content. Finally, downloading from such sources supports illegal activities and undermines the educational publishing industry.
